Determine the rated current in a 100W lamp at a rated voltage of 220W. What is its electrical resistance?

Given:

W = 100 watts – the power of the electric lamp;

U = 220 Volts – nominal voltage of the electrical network.

It is required to determine the rated current I (Ampere) and electrical resistance R (Ohm).

Let’s find the rated current:

I = W / U = 100/220 = 0.45 Ampere.

Then the electrical resistance of the lamp will be equal to:

R = U / I = 220 / 0.45 = 488.9 Ohm.

Answer: the nominal current is 0.45 amperes, the electrical resistance of the lamp is 488.9 ohms.
